发明名称 Emulating a computer run time environment
摘要 Emulating a computer run time environment including: storing translated code in blocks of a translated code cache, each block of the translated code cache designated for storage of translated code for a separate one of the target executable processes, including identifying each block in dependence upon an identifier of the process for which the block is designated as storage; executing by the emulation environment a particular one of the target executable processes, using for target code translation the translated code in the block of the translated code cache designated as storage for the particular process; and upon encountering a context switch by the target operating system to execution of a new target executable process, changing from the block designated for the particular process to using for target code translation the translated code in the block of the translated code cache designated as storage for the new target executable process.
申请公布号 US8494833(B2) 申请公布日期 2013.07.23
申请号 US20080118059 申请日期 2008.05.09
申请人 MEJDRICH ERIC O.;SCHARDT PAUL E.;SWENSON COREY V.;INTERNATIONAL BUSINESS MACHINES CORPORATION 发明人 MEJDRICH ERIC O.;SCHARDT PAUL E.;SWENSON COREY V.
分类号 G06F9/455;G06F9/45 主分类号 G06F9/455
代理机构 代理人
主权项
地址